Walking Treks Around Mulazzo, Tuscany
Taking the provincial road 31 of the Magra Valley and driving towards Groppoli, roughly 8 km you will come to “Ghiaie”.
It is a river area in the district of Groppoli (which was the estate of the Brignole-Sale from Genoa) along the banks of the River Magra, between the torrents Mangiola and Geriola, is of great environmental, as well as historical and cultural, interest. It is characterized by sturdy eighteenth-century embankments realized by Vinzoni to protect the cultivated land from flooding.
The embankments can still be seen today; the way the land was divided into farms in the seventeenth century is still evident.
The river landscape is also lush with vegetation. An artificial basin has been left to grow wild and been taken over by nature. Today it is the home of a variety of migratory and non-migratory birds.
